Address 0 PPC

PXhicR7YSLy4cnJwakxYwrqDC2QmGUpciR

Confirmed

Total Received1243.426377 PPC
Total Sent1243.426377 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PXhicR7YSLy4cnJwakxYwrqDC2QmGUpciR1243.426377 PPC
Fee: 0.226377 PPC
395839 Confirmations1243.2 PPC
PXhicR7YSLy4cnJwakxYwrqDC2QmGUpciR1243.426377 PPC
PHnCVQJtn657tvvKyn4rNp95HwPLnXaNzF815.841335 PPC
PLHDVxtEP6eCNpxxMBsENqSXT4eN9pivaj10.722288 PPC
Fee: 0.01 PPC
401804 Confirmations2069.99 PPC